Analysis
The most recent figure for pupil-qualified teacher ratio in lower secondary in MDG: Eastern Asia (excluding China) is 14.21 headcount basis, measured in 2024.
Compared with earlier readings it is up 3.0% on the previous year and down 14.5% over ten years.
Over the whole period, pupil-qualified teacher ratio in lower secondary in MDG: Eastern Asia (excluding China) peaked at 21.02 headcount basis in 1999 and was at its lowest, 13.79 headcount basis, in 2023.
That places MDG: Eastern Asia (excluding China) 140th out of 159 groups with data for 2024, putting it in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 26 years of available data.
Pupil-qualified teacher ratio in lower secondary in MDG: Eastern Asia (excluding China), year by year
| Year | headcount basis |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 1999 | 21.02 headcount basis | — |
| 2000 | 20.88 headcount basis | -0.7% |
| 2001 | 20.73 headcount basis | -0.7% |
| 2002 | 20.7 headcount basis | -0.1% |
| 2003 | 20.38 headcount basis | -1.6% |
| 2004 | 20.79 headcount basis | +2.0% |
| 2005 | 21.02 headcount basis | +1.1% |
| 2006 | 20.78 headcount basis | -1.1% |
| 2007 | 20.62 headcount basis | -0.8% |
| 2008 | 20.17 headcount basis | -2.2% |
| 2009 | 19.76 headcount basis | -2.0% |
| 2010 | 19.28 headcount basis | -2.4% |
| 2011 | 18.37 headcount basis | -4.7% |
| 2012 | 17.75 headcount basis | -3.4% |
| 2013 | 17.25 headcount basis | -2.8% |
| 2014 | 16.63 headcount basis | -3.6% |
| 2015 | 16.03 headcount basis | -3.6% |
| 2016 | 15.43 headcount basis | -3.8% |
| 2017 | 14.97 headcount basis | -2.9% |
| 2018 | 14.3 headcount basis | -4.5% |
| 2019 | 14.35 headcount basis | +0.4% |
| 2020 | 14.4 headcount basis | +0.3% |
| 2021 | 14.44 headcount basis | +0.2% |
| 2022 | 14.19 headcount basis | -1.7% |
| 2023 | 13.79 headcount basis | -2.8% |
| 2024 | 14.21 headcount basis | +3.0% |
